Is ice melting in a drink a chemical change?
Respuesta :
Liul2261
Liul2261
02-10-2017
Nope, it's a physical change. When ice melts it changes into liquid water, it's still water. Changes in which no new substances are formed are physical changes, hence this is a physical change.
